SaaS Starter Kit for Next JS and Serverless

Hi,

I built a SaaS Starter Kit with Next Js and Serverless. The perfect SaaS boilerplate to start your products in 2 weeks instead of 5 months of development and design.

🌈 Pre-built Landing Page
❤️ Pre-built User Dashboard
🔒 Authentication
✅ Form handler & Error handler
💰 Subscription Payment with Stripe
💯 100% Serverless
📈 Highly scalable
✨ Infrastructure as Code
👷 Low maintenance
🚀 Production-ready

You don't need to be a Designer or a DevOps engineer to build SaaS products. We handle all the boring configurations and make you focus on the things that matter to you.

Built with the following tech stack:

🔥 Next JS with React
🎨 Integrate with Tailwind CSS
🎉 Type checking TypeScript
⚙️ Serverless framework
✏️ Developer Experience (DX) with ESLint, Prettier and Husky
🗂 VSCode configuration
🧩 AWS ecosystem
